Hello Butch, Glad you have been around the block. Let me get this straight. I have 2 choices given both rifles are MOA and both shooting a 180gr Nosler Accubond. I can take a cross canyon 350 yard shot at an Elk and my vanilla '06 provides a vel of 2151 with E=1849 and a drop of 10.1 inches. Or I can shoot my '06 AI that provides a vel of 2313 with E=1993 and a drop of 8.7 inches. Lets see, this is hard....I think I'll take the AI as it provides more Energy and less bullet drop....was that so hard? Regards, Rick.
